Need some help with the FOBO system. I installed it Friday at bike week. What is the best air pressure's to run on a 2011 RT ? I want to run psi and need min and max also run pressures .
 
I run 19 in the front and 28 in the rear.
The recommended pressures are on a label on the left side of the rear tire swing arm

As for min and max, don't make them too tight. The rear wheel really runs hotter and thus the pressue increase is a lot more than the fronts. I had max set to 32psi and it would set off the FOBO as a over pressure condition.

This is what I set
Fronts Min=15 Max=23 PSI=19
Rear Min=24 Max=34 PSI=28

If your running on anything other than the stock tires go with the Manufacturer recommendation.
I have the front at 17-20-25, the rear tire is a Kumho set at 27-32-38. To me the Kumho was spongy at 28 to 30. Inflated to 32 psi cold brought the pressure up to 34 psi at 80*F. Guess I'll let a little air out once the OT gets up to 90*. Hope the next FOBO update will have a usable log file.
